The Jefferson Township Public Schools is a comprehensive community public school district, serving students in Kindergarten through twelfth grade from Jefferson Township, in Morris County, New Jersey, United States.

As of the 2011-12 school year, the district's seven schools had an enrollment of 3,448 students and 269.4 classroom teachers (on an FTE basis), for a student–teacher ratio of 12.80:1.
The district is classified by the New Jersey Department of Education as being in District Factor Group "GH", the third-ighest of eight groupings. District Factor Groups organize districts statewide to allow comparison by common socioeconomic characteristics of the local districts. From lowest socioeconomic status to highest, the categories are A, B, CD, DE, FG, GH, I and J.
